About the Winery:
Domaine Rossignol-Cornu, located in Volnay since the 19th century, was born from the union of two families: the Rossignols of Volnay and the Cornus of Pernand-Vergelesses. The vineyards in Volnay, Pommard, and Meursault come from the Rossignol family, rooted in Volnay for several generations, while those located in Pernand-Vergelesses are the legacy of the Cornu family.
Didier Rossignol has managed the estate since 1989, having succeeded his father. His son Julien joined him in 2018, thus perpetuating the family tradition. The estate now covers approximately 6 hectares, spread between Pernand-Vergelesses and Meursault.
About this Wine:
The Bourgogne Hautes Côtes de Beaune appellation, officially established in 1961, is a white wine made from 100% Chardonnay grapes. Produced from young Chardonnay vines planted in 2019 and 2020, this Bourgogne Hautes Côtes de Beaune Blanc reflects the purity and vibrant character of Burgundy’s elevated hillside vineyards. Combining bright fruit, floral aromatics, and refreshing acidity, the wine offers an elegant and approachable expression of the appellation.
After harvest, the grapes are gently pressed and the must is cold-settled in stainless steel tanks for 24 hours. Alcoholic and malolactic fermentations take place in French oak barrels, with bâtonnage performed when necessary to enhance texture and complexity. The wine is aged for 9 months in barrel, including 20% new oak, before spending an additional 3 months in stainless steel tanks prior to bottling.
Tasting Notes:
Bourgogne Hautes Côtes de Beaune Blanc is characterized by its freshness, aromas of white flowers and white-fleshed fruit, and a pleasant minerality. Offering a lovely vivacity on the palate, it is perfectly suited to being enjoyed young while also possessing interesting aging potential.
Ratings & Reviews
91 Points - James Suckling:
"Quite a ripe and floral chardonnay, with quince, pomelo skin and honeysuckle on the nose. Medium- to full-bodied on the palate, with satisfying citrus and melon flavors. Good length and intensity. Lovely now, but can hold." (Jan 2026)
